+// Graph of function callsites. A single instance can be used for callsites from
+// different processes. Each call site is represented by a
+// GlobalCallstackTrie::Node that is owned by the parent callsite. Each node has
+// a pointer to its parent, which means the function call-graph can be
+// reconstructed from a GlobalCallstackTrie::Node by walking down the parent
+// chain.
+//
+// For the following two callstacks:
+// * libc_init -> main -> foo -> alloc_buf
+// * libc_init -> main -> bar -> alloc_buf
+// The tree looks as following:
+// alloc_buf alloc_buf
+// | |
+// foo bar
+// \ /
+// main
+// |
+// libc_init
+// |
+// [root_]
+class GlobalCallstackTrie {
